Front Strut Mounts - Steeda or GT500 ? Have strut popping...

My Stang has that annoying strut popping since I installed my Ford Racing springs, and I read that replacing the crappy factory strut mounts with the Steeda mounts should resolve the issue.

However, I saw the GT500 mounts on the Moss Motors catalogue for $70, much cheaper than the Steeda pieces ($300), and according to Ford Racing, 28% stronger than the ones found on the GT.

Will the GT500 mounts be good enough to resolve my issue, or should I go ahead and cough up for the Steeda ones?

did you change your suspension?? did you reuse your stock mounts or did you buy brand new ford strut mounts?

if you re-used your stock ones on your aftermarket suspension, thats why you have the popping. they are a 1 time use only.

yes the GT500 mounts would work as well. the only problem is the studs that come out of the mount are going to be very long, they were made to compensate for the STB on the GT500. gonna be funny looking having long studs stick out that long under your hood.

I had the popping issue on my 05. When the TSB came out, I had the redesigned mounts installed and that fixed the popping noise (VERY irritating noise, I must say!)

Since then, they have been off twice: once to install the Eibach springs and then again two years later to install the D-Spec struts. To this day, I do not have any popping issues at all. And yes, I DID know they were "one time use" parts, but I choose to reuse them anyway.
